Abstract: | Reaction of 2,5-dimethylazaferrocene with sec-BuLi/TMEDA in THF at −78 °C, followed by quenching with D2O brought about incorporation of deuterium into the Cp ring (54%), methyl groups (38%) and the pyrrolyl β-position (8%). When benzyl chloride or p-methoxybenzaldehyde was used as quenchers products originated from the lateral lithiation were only formed, accompanied by recovered starting material. For this reaction a radical pathway is suggested. |
